| A
market place provider is a software solution that brings
buyers and suppliers together. They can be 'horizontal'
or 'vertical'. Horizontal market place providers aim to
aid procurement across commodity groups, commonly focusing
on areas such as MRO. The same integrated system can therefore
be used to buy stationary, coffee and laboratory supplies.
Vertical market place providers bring together many suppliers
across a specific industry segment, for instance life sciences.
A market place provider, or market
site, can manage a procurement function by two different methods
- via a hosted catalogue or a facility called punchout. The
most flexible market sites will offer both solutions.
Punchout technology allows you to 'punchout'
from the market place provider into a supplier's web site
in order to compile your order. This allows you to use all
the features of the web site, that would be unavailable
through a hosted catalogue, such as real time stock availability,
full search facilities across all products, order history,
order tracking etc.
After compiling your order, you then go back into
the market site to continue with the order from other suppliers
and 'back office' detail is completed .
The market place then splits the order and sends it to the
appropriate supplier ,
and populates the data into your ERP system .

Hosted catalogues are tailored catalogues
that are downloaded onto the market place from Fisher Scientific
and other participating suppliers. Depending on how often
updates are carried out this information can rapidly get
out of date, therefore price changes and new products may
not be included. In addition, only a limited number of products
can be placed on a hosted catalogue, so full product offering
is often not viable. As the customer is viewing products
via the market site, the features and facilities of the
Fisher Scientific web site, such as real time stock availability
and order tracking, are not available.
